What Are Anti Aging Peptides?

Peptides are short chains of amino acids that act as signaling molecules throughout the body. They help regulate numerous biological functions including:

  • Collagen production
  • Cellular communication
  • Tissue repair
  • Hormone release
  • Immune function
  • Metabolism
  • Skin regeneration

As we age, natural peptide production gradually declines. Researchers believe restoring or mimicking these signaling molecules may help support healthier aging processes.

2. GHK-Cu (Copper Peptide)

When people ask which peptide is best for youthful skin, GHK-Cu almost always tops the list.

This naturally occurring copper peptide has been extensively studied for:

  • Collagen production
  • Skin elasticity
  • Wrinkle reduction
  • Hair health
  • Wound healing
  • Skin regeneration

Researchers continue investigating GHK-Cu because it appears to influence thousands of genes involved in tissue repair and regeneration.

Are Anti Aging Peptides Safe?

Most anti-aging peptides remain research compounds, and evidence varies by peptide. Their safety profiles are still being studied, and many are not approved by regulators such as the FDA specifically for anti-aging purposes. Research should be conducted responsibly, and anyone considering peptide use should discuss it with a qualified healthcare professional, particularly if they have medical conditions or take prescription medications.
